UPI (Unified Payments Interface) is an instant real-time payment system developed by the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I), enabling interbank transactions through a mobile application. It allows users to send and receive money without needing to reveal their bank account information or IFSC code. UPI is widely accepted across India and has made digital transactions more accessible and convenient for users.
UPI was launched in April 2016, with 21 participating banks.
In November 2016, UPI crossed the mark of one million transactions in a day.
In August 2018, UPI enabled transactions worth Rs. 54,212 crore in a single month.
In July 2020, UPI crossed the mark of two billion transactions.
As of 2021, UPI has over 200 participating banks and is widely used for various transactions such as utility bill payments, online shopping, and person-to-person transfers.
Paytm UPI is a popular digital wallet in India that offers UPI services. It allows users to send and receive money, pay bills, recharge mobile phones, and more.
Google Pay is another popular UPI-based payment app that offers fast, secure, and easy transactions. It allows users to send and receive money, pay bills, recharge mobile phones, and more.
PhonePe is a UPI-based digital wallet and payment app that allows users to send and receive money, pay bills, recharge mobile phones, and more. It also offers cashback and rewards for transactions.
The UPI app is a mobile application that enables users to make instant and secure transactions through UPI. It allows transfers directly from one bank account to another, without the need for any additional details.
BHIM (Bharat Interface for Money) is a UPI-based mobile app developed by the National Payments Corporation of India. It allows users to send and receive money, pay bills, and more using UPI.

To use UPI, you need to link your bank account to the UPI app. Once linked, you can use the app to send and receive money to any UPI ID, mobile number, or bank account directly from your bank account.
Yes, UPI is safe and secure. It uses two-factor authentication and the latest security protocols to ensure safe transactions. Also, bank-level security is provided, making it one of the safest modes of digital payment in India.
Yes, UPI can be used for various bill payments such as electricity, water, gas, and mobile recharges. Many apps like Google Pay, PhonePe, and Paytm support UPI-based bill payments.
As of 2021, there are over 200 banks that have partnered with UPI, including major banks like SBI, HDFC, ICICI, Axis, and more.
